FROM Dec 1, Malaysian citizens holding ordinary passports can enjoy 15 days' visa-free travel to China for purposes such as business, tourism, family visits and transit stops.
Concurrently, Chinese citizens intending to visit Malaysia are granted entry without a visa for a stay of up to 30 days. It is worth noting that China has been Malaysia’s largest source of tourists outside Asean countries for seven consecutive years.
